Output 86621019ce3981f27ba91b0a57bc2a605c62aae3ca5bcab3587f4d914c4eaefb:0

value
7040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dfea6a74545b8dd49d6e7d87773cad22e8b428e OP_EQUAL
address
3EdpG41tVg73bxVMY4jYnK7tFv6bjo2z4n
transaction
86621019ce3981f27ba91b0a57bc2a605c62aae3ca5bcab3587f4d914c4eaefb
spent
true